Griha Pravesh Puja is a sacred Vedic ritual performed before entering a new home for the first time.
The word Griha Pravesh comes from two Sanskrit words: Griha, meaning home, and Pravesh, meaning entry.
According to Vastu Shastra, a home is a living space that absorbs energy from everything around it.
During the construction period, the space can accumulate negative energies from the earth, the materials used, and the activities around it.
Griha Pravesh Puja cleanses all of this, creating a sacred, positive, and harmonious space for the family to begin their new chapter.

Here is the step-by-step process:
Before the puja day, the Pandit reviews the Janma Nakshatra and Kundali of the head of the family to identify the most auspicious Griha Pravesh Muhurat.
The puja begins with the worship of Lord Ganesha and Goddess Gauri to remove all obstacles and create an auspicious atmosphere.
Swasti Vachan (auspicious Vedic chants) are recited to invoke divine protection over the new home.
A copper Kalash filled with holy water and topped with a coconut and mango leaves is established, representing the divine presence of Lord Vishnu and Goddess Lakshmi. The Kalash is the foundation of the entire ritual.
All nine planets are worshipped together to ensure their favourable influence on the new home and the family, pacifying any negative planetary energy that could affect the family’s peace and prosperity.
The most critical ritual of the Griha Pravesh Puja. The Pandit consecrates the five elements within the home: earth, water, fire, air, and space.
This ritual directly removes Vastu Dosh and balances the energy of every room in the new home.
The main entrance is worshipped and marked with turmeric, kumkum, and auspicious symbols.
The family enters the new home for the first time with their right foot forward, with the Pandit chanting Mahalakshmi Pravesh mantras to invite prosperity and divine grace.
A sacred fire ritual performed with specific offerings to each of the nine planets. The sacred smoke purifies every corner of the home and removes all negative energies from the space.
In the kitchen, the most sacred space in a Hindu home, milk is boiled to overflow. This overflow symbolises abundance and the unending blessings of Goddess Lakshmi.
In Bengali tradition, this moment is observed with special care the family prays to the Kula Devata (family deity) as the milk boils.
The puja concludes with a grand Aarti, with the entire family participating together. Prasad is distributed to all family members and guests, completing the Griha Pravesh ceremony with divine grace.
